    Abstract: An apparatus for starting the casting of a continuous casting system has a mold (2) and a strand guide (10; 10?) comprising drive and guide rollers (11, 12; 11?, 12?). Moreover, a dummy bar (22) that can be introduced into the mold (2) by the strand guide (10; 10?) and be withdrawn from said mold is provided. A safety device (20; 20?) for the dummy bar (22) has an element (25) that can be engaged, with form fit, with the dummy bar (22) and limiting the speed of the cold bar (22). It is thus guaranteed that a predetermined maximum strand speed can not be exceeded and that the dummy bar does not slide through.

    Abstract: An apparatus serves for the continuous surface cleaning of rotationally movable casting rolls (2, 3) of a strip-casting machine. A plurality of laser beam units (25) are arranged on the circumference of the respective casting roll (2, 3), which laser beam units (25) are arranged next to one another, are distributed over the casting-roll length and by means of which the casting-roll surface (2a, 3a) can be acted upon with one or more laser beams over the entire casting-roll length. Additional cleaning units (30, 31, 35, 45) for the mechanical cleaning of the casting-roll surface are advantageously connected ahead of and/or behind the laser beam units (25). This makes gap-free and regular surface cleaning of the casting rolls possible.
